Understanding the 45ft Shipping Container: A Comprehensive Guide

In the large and detailed world of worldwide logistics and trade, the shipping container plays an essential function in assisting in the efficient movement of goods. Amongst the various sizes and kinds of containers used, the 45-foot shipping container stands out for its unique dimensions and capabilities. This article delves into the specifics of the 45-foot shipping container, exploring its dimensions, uses, advantages, and some regularly asked questions to offer a thorough understanding.

Dimensions and Specifications

The 45-foot shipping container, also understood as a 45-foot high cube container, is a standard size utilized in the shipping market. Here are the key dimensions and specs:

  • Length: 45 feet (13.72 meters)
  • Width: 8 feet (2.44 meters)
  • Height: 9 feet 6 inches (2.90 meters)
  • Interior Length: 40 feet 3.5 inches (12.28 meters)
  • Interior Width: 7 feet 8.5 inches (2.35 meters)
  • Interior Height: 8 feet 0.5 inches (2.45 meters)
  • Volume: 3060 cubic feet (86.6 cubic meters)
  • Weight: Approximately 8,200 pounds (3,719 kgs) empty
  • Max Load Weight: Up to 67,200 pounds (30,481 kgs)

These dimensions make the 45-foot container bigger than the basic 40-foot high cube container, offering more space for cargo while still fitting within standard shipping and handling devices.

Common Uses

The 45-foot shipping container is made use of in a variety of industries and applications due to its increased capacity and adaptability. Here are some typical usages:

  • Retail and Wholesale Goods: Ideal for shipping big volumes of retail and wholesale products, such as clothes, electronic devices, and family items.
  • Made Goods: Suitable for transporting heavy machinery, automobile parts, and other large produced products.
  • Agricultural Products: Often used for shipping agricultural items like grains, fruits, and veggies, particularly when debt consolidation is needed.
  • Construction Materials: Useful for transferring building materials such as steel, wood, and concrete.
  • General Cargo: Can accommodate a wide variety of general cargo, consisting of combined shipments and bulk items.

Advantages

The 45-foot shipping container provides several advantages over other sizes, making it a popular choice for many carriers:

  1. Increased Capacity: With an extra 5 feet in length compared to the standard 40-foot 45ft container storage, the 45-foot container can hold more cargo. This is especially useful for carriers who need to carry big volumes of products.
  2. Cost Efficiency: Due to its bigger size, the 45-foot container can lower the variety of deliveries required, possibly reducing shipping costs and improving functional performance.
  3. Versatility: The extra space permits more flexible loading and dumping, making it much easier to handle different kinds of cargo and enhance area usage.
  4. Resilience and Security: Like other shipping Insulated 45ft containers, the 45-foot container is designed to withstand the rigors of long-distance transportation. It provides robust security features, including locking mechanisms and tamper-evident seals, to protect the cargo.
  5. Versatility in Transportation: These containers can be carried by various modes, including ships, trains, and trucks, making them ideal for multimodal logistics operations.

Downsides

While the 45-foot shipping container has lots of advantages, it likewise includes some obstacles:

  1. ** Higher Freight Costs **: Due to its bigger size, the 45-foot container may sustain higher 45' freight containers expenses compared to smaller sized containers.
  2. ** Limited Capacity at Some Ports **: Not all ports and terminals can handle 45-foot containers, which may restrict their availability in particular regions.
  3. ** Loading and Unloading Challenges **: The increased size can make loading and discharging more complex, needing specialized equipment and trained workers.
  4. ** Weight Restrictions **: Although the 45-foot container can bring more weight, it is still subject to weight constraints imposed by transportation modes and policies.

Often Asked Questions (FAQs)

Q: How much more cargo can a 45-foot container hold compared to a 40-foot container?

A: A 45-foot container has an additional 5 feet in length, which equates to about 15% more volume compared to a 40-foot container. This extra area can be considerable for carriers who require to transfer large volumes of items.

Q: Are 45-foot containers more costly to ship?

A: Generally, 45-foot containers are more pricey to ship due to their bigger size. Nevertheless, the increased capacity can cause cost savings by decreasing the number of deliveries needed. It's crucial to compare the total cost of shipping to identify the very best option.

Q: Can 45-foot containers be used for multimodal transport?

A: Yes, 45-foot containers can be used for multimodal transportation, consisting of ships, trains, and trucks. Nevertheless, it's vital to make sure that all transport modes and terminals can deal with the larger container size.

Q: Are 45-foot containers readily available at all ports?

A: Not all ports and terminals can deal with 45-foot containers. It's essential to examine the abilities of the specific ports you prepare to use to avoid any logistical issues.

Q: What are the main markets that use 45-foot shipping containers?

A: The 45-foot container is commonly used in industries such as retail, manufacturing, agriculture, and building. Its increased capacity makes it ideal for carrying big volumes of items, heavy machinery, and building and construction products.

Q: How do I make sure the security of goods in a 45-foot container?

A: To ensure the security of goods in a 45-foot container, usage robust locking mechanisms, tamper-evident seals, and consider setting up security video cameras or GPS tracking devices. In addition, correct packing and securing of the cargo inside the container can prevent damage and loss during transit.
